python-django-registration-1.0-1.lbn19.noarch
This is a fairly simple user-registration application for Django,
designed to make allowing user signups as painless as possible. It
requires a functional installation of Django 1.4 or newer, but has no
other dependencies.

python-django-south-1.0.2-1.lbn19.noarch
South brings migrations to Django applications. Its main objectives are to
provide a simple, stable and database-independent migration layer to prevent
all the hassle schema changes over time bring to your Django applications.

python-django-tables2-0.15.0-1.lbn19.noarch
django-tables2 simplifies the task of turning sets of data into HTML tables. It
has native support for pagination and sorting. It does for HTML tables what
``django.forms`` does for HTML forms. e.g.

Its features include:
- Any iterable can be a data-source, but special support for Django querysets
is included.
- The builtin UI does not rely on JavaScript.
- Support for automatic table generation based on a Django model.
- Supports custom column functionality via subclassing.
- Pagination.
- Column based table sorting.
- Template tag to enable trivial rendering to HTML.
- Generic view mixin for use in Django 1.3.

python-dmidecode-3.10.13-9.fc19.x86_64
python-dmidecode is a python extension module that uses the
code-base of the 'dmidecode' utility, and presents the data
as python data structures or as XML data using libxml2.

python-dnf-plugins-core-0.1.20-1.lbn19.noarch
Core Plugins for DNF, Python 2 interface. This package enhances DNF with builddep, copr,
config-manager, debuginfo-install, download, needs-restarting, repoquery and
reposync commands. Additionally provides generate_completion_cache, noroot and
protected_packages passive plugins.

python-dnspython-1.10.0-1.lbn19.noarch
dnspython is a DNS toolkit for Python. It supports almost all record types. It can be
used for queries, zone transfers, and dynamic updates. It supports TSIG authenticated
messages and EDNS0.
dnspython provides both high and low level access to DNS. The high level classes
perform queries for data of a given name, type, and class, and return an answer set.
The low level classes allow direct manipulation of DNS zones, messages, names, and
records.
dnspython originated at Nominum where it was developed to facilitate the testing of DNS
software. Nominum has generously allowed it to be open sourced under a BSD-style license.
